Pathogenicity Assay of Penicillium expansum on Apple Fruits
Yong Chen1, Boqiang Li1, Zhanquan Zhang1
1Key Laboratory of Plant Resources, Institute of Botany, the Chinese Academy of Sciences, Beijing, China.
Abstract:
Penicillium expansum, a widespread filamentous fungus, is a major causative agent of fruit decay and leads to huge economic losses during postharvest storage and shipping. Furthermore, it produces mycotoxin on the infected fruits that may cause harmful effects to human health. This pathogenicity assay involves a stab inoculation procedure of P. expansum on apple fruit, an important experimental technique to study fungal pathogenesis. This assay can be applied to analyze the virulence of postharvest pathogen on other fruits such as orange, pear and kiwifruit.
